Millions of people have dogs as family pets. With so many breeds to choose from, there is a type of dog for everyone. A dog can be a perfect companion or be helpful in keeping your home safe from intrusion.
Next to the conventional alarm security in Baton Rouge, Louisiana, dogs can be an added layer of security to a home. Some breeds of dogs work better for this job than others. It's best to have a dog that can learn easily and is loyal.
If your dog might have some security dog blood in him, then you might consider signing him up for a class or two. There are many businesses who train animals and this is a job best left to the professionals. While it can cost quite a bit of money to do this, it would be worth it for a well trained dog as the outcome.
If your dog is not trained correctly, then it can be a dangerous dog to have around. The dog can get aggressive and be as likely to attack you and your family as it would a burglar. An improperly trained dog is not an animal you would welcome in your home.
Other fees associated with the animal are veterinary visits as well as food bills. You need to have the time to exercise them daily and pay it the attention it needs. A dog is a huge responsibility and requires a lot of time and energy.
